New Delhi, March 4 -- Pakistan on Wednesday said that Saudi Arabia has responded positively to its request for an alternative oil supply route in the wake of the closure of the Strait of Hormuz due to the attack on Iran.
Federal Minister for Petroleum Ali Pervaiz Malik held a meeting with Saudi Ambassador Nawaf bin Said Al-Malki during which the two discussed matters of mutual interest and bilateral cooperation, according to an official statement.
Malik apprised the ambassador about the current situation and the implications of the closure of the Strait of Hormuz on global energy markets.
